Position Overview
The Finance Manager plays an essential role in guiding customers through the final stage of their vehicle purchase while protecting the interests of both the customer and the dealership.
This position requires a thorough understanding of automotive lending, finance products, lender requirements, and all applicable compliance standards. The ideal candidate will be capable of producing strong results while remaining organized, professional, and customer-focused.
Primary Responsibilities
- Structure deals in accordance with dealership and lender guidelines.
- Verify the accuracy and completeness of credit applications and supporting documents.
- Submit applications to lenders and secure competitive financing options.
- Clearly and professionally present financing terms and available protection products.
- Offer finance products, including vehicle service contracts and other applicable coverage.
- Maintain strict confidentiality and safeguard all customer information.
- Ensure compliance with dealership policies and all applicable federal and state regulations.
- Review funding packages for accuracy and submit complete documentation promptly.
- Follow up immediately on missing lender stipulations or funding requirements.
- Communicate problematic or potentially delayed deals to management.
- Build and maintain productive relationships with banks and credit unions.
- Remain current on lender programs, regulatory changes, and new financing opportunities.
- Coordinate with other departments to maintain an efficient and consistent sales process.
- Assist with training the sales team on finance products, procedures, and relevant compliance requirements.
- Maintain a clean, professional, and organized office environment.
